Output 65575bb09186e9e0efc0fe51dfd0cdf2cc49e53753ffada1f31d015609202103:0

value
9327268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e25d50e0db9b3633d2b44af7565231ec376a5d OP_EQUAL
address
3M1Mg6tAAbH4Qva91u2JRAcC2NT5PvGzuD
transaction
65575bb09186e9e0efc0fe51dfd0cdf2cc49e53753ffada1f31d015609202103
spent
true